I have a BRNO over/under 12ga. With fixed/full choke barrels and I want to hunt deer with this gun. Is it safe to shoot slugs through these types of barrels or would normal buckshot be the better option?
What type of distance you looking at shooting?
I shot buckshot for many years when I was in a shotgun deer area and got some very good patterns with a full choke and certain brands/pellet counts.
But 35 yards was about the best you could hope for and keep enough pellets in the vitals for a humane kill.
You can squeeze a rifled slug through a full choke "safely", but again, you may have to try a few different brands/weights before you find something you are happy with.
